Send an email to the med enquiries address; let them know that you would like feedback about your performance among the cohort. Include your VTAC ID (from gemsas application), GAMSAT ID and interview session date/time.
Yes you can! To get scores you will need to send an RTI form to [[email protected]](mailto:[email protected]) with a copy of your ID (license or passport) **certified** by a "qualified witness" being: a lawyer or notary public; a commissioner for declarations; or a justice of the peace.
Ie. **not** a pharmacist. I made this mistake

Wonder what Gamsat score was the UQ cutoff this year then
I got an offer with a 65.34 uw GAMSAT and a 7 GPA- I've not seen anything under 65 (I think I saw a 65 uw flat, also with a 7 GPA), so I would guess the cutoff would be around there (\~1.65 combo score). Without a 7 GPA though I'd say you'd need a fair bit higher as UQ use combo scores, and even a 6.9/7 would need an almost 2 point gamsat increase to match a 7 GPA combo score wise.
